
Thamma BO Collection Day 1: Ayushmann Khurrana & Rashmika Mandanna Film Roars On Diwali Despite Mixed Reviews
Ayushmann Khurrana and Rashmika Mandanna’s latest film Thamma has kicked off its theatrical run with a strong start. The horror comedy, part of Maddock Films’ popular Horror Comedy Universe (MHCU), made the most of the Diwali holiday on Tuesday, collecting ₹25.11 crore net (₹30 crore gross) in India on its opening day, according to figures shared by Maddock Films.
Box office tracker Sacnilk reported that Thamma began with relatively low occupancy of 15–16% in the morning shows, but witnessed a sharp rise to over 40% by evening as positive word of mouth spread.
Overseas, the film managed to earn just under $250K, a decent figure considering that Diwali is not a public holiday in most international markets. This brings Thamma’s worldwide opening day total to an impressive ₹32 crore.
The film’s debut performance is among the best for a Hindi release in 2025, surpassing Saiyaara (₹30 crore) and outperforming previous MHCU titles such as Stree (₹10 crore), Bhediya (₹12 crore), and Munjya (₹5 crore). However, it still trails behind blockbuster openings like Chhaava (₹47 crore) and Stree 2 (₹80 crore), with the latter holding the record for the biggest opening for an Indian horror film.
